Occupational therapy for seniors has a special focus on what the individual is still capable of doing, rather than what they cannot do, and helping them overcome their limitations or challenges. Occupational therapists also educate family caregivers, helping them find the support and assistance they may need to continue to provide the highest quality care for their aging loved ones at home. For many occupational therapists, helping their clients perform ADLs are the "bread and butter" of their services. In many cases, occupational therapists are immediately on the lookout for ADL deficiencies in their clients, as these are skills that are absolutely necessary for daily functioning. While there are exceptions, ADLs are often a top priority for OTs to work on with their clients.
